Black Mesa: Black Ops is a community made mod for
Black Mesa, a fan-made remake of
Half-Life on the
Source Engine. As the title implies, it is a reimagination of Black Ops using assets from Black Mesa.
Overview
The story of a Black Ops operator who needs to deliver a bomb to the Black Mesa Research Facility. Things go awry, he loses contact with his squad, and is forced to survive on his own.
